摘要

A project has been undertaken in the UK to bring together automotive companies, foundries and modellers of the solidification process. The aim was to integrate this combined expertise to efficiently re-design a cast aluminium component, and in so doing develop a set of design procedures that could subsequently be applied to a range of other components. CAD, FEM stress analysis and casting simulation software were employed for this exercise. Mechanical testing of a bush-housing component redesigned with these procedures revealed a 36% increase in strength, a substantial improvement in fatigue life and a 5% reduction in weight.
